Samosa

Also known as Nigerian Samosa (Party Small Chops)

Triangle pastries filled with spiced mince or vegetables, fried until blistered. On every Nigerian small-chops tray with spring rolls and puff puff. The book already has spring rolls; it did not have samosa.

Ingredients

  • 20 to 24 samosa or spring-roll wrappers
  • 300 g of minced beef or chicken
  • 1 small onion, finely chopped
  • 1 small carrot, finely diced
  • 1 teaspoon of curry and thyme
  • 1 seasoning cube, salt and chilli
  • Oil for deep-frying
  • A paste of flour and water for sealing

Method

  1. 01

    Fry the mince with onion, carrot and spices until dry. Cool completely.

  2. 02

    Fold each wrapper into a cone, fill with a teaspoon of mince, seal with flour paste.

  3. 03

    Deep-fry in medium-hot oil until golden. Drain. Serve on a small-chops platter.
